About The Position

The City of Vacaville invites applications for the position of Firefighter/Paramedic II - Lateral. Four (4) vacancies currently exist within the department. This recruitment will also be used to establish a list for future vacancies that may occur over the next 12-month period. Vacaville Firefighter/Paramedics perform skilled work in emergency fire suppression, emergency medical care, fire prevention, investigation activities, ALS transportation and other activities that support the protection of life and property. Firefighter/Paramedics assume primary responsibility for patient care at the scene of a medical emergency; assist in the maintenance and care of all stations, apparatus and equipment; and perform other related duties normally associated with the position of a professional Firefighter/Paramedic. Firefighter/Paramedic II is the journey level and performs the full range of Firefighter and Paramedic duties.

Requirements

  • Certification of successful completion of California State Fire Marshal approved Firefighter I training (or equivalent).
  • One year paid full-time professional experience as a Firefighter/Paramedic in an all-risk fire department.
  • Possession of current, valid California Paramedic License.
  • Possession of California State Fire Marshal Firefighter 1 (or reciprocity).
  • Possession of a California driver's license, Class B or C, with a Firefighter Endorsement or better.
  • Possession of a current, valid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) card.
  • Possession of Pediatric Advanced Life Support certification (PALS) or Pediatric Education for Prehospital Professional certification (PEPP).
  • Possession of Prehospital Trauma Life Support certification (PHTLS) or Basic Trauma Life Support/International Trauma Life Support certification (BTLS/ITLS).
